Structural Engineering

Optimized Heads for Every Mounting Need

Choosing the right probe head is the first step to sensing success. Our diverse portfolio ensures that whether you are working with M3 mounting holes or 2mm gaps, we have the precise optical geometry to fit.

M3 / M4 / M6

Threaded Models

Standardized industrial mounting. Features a rugged hex nut design for secure, vibration-proof installation in standard machine frames.

  • Standard mounting
  • High impact resistance
ø1.0 ~ ø3.0

Cylindrical Models

Smooth sleeve design for seamless integration into custom-drilled holes or tight-fit cylindrical fixtures without specialized brackets.

  • Flush mounting
  • Space-saving profile
ø0.5mm Tip

Fine-Point Probes

Designed for micro-component detection. The ultra-fine needle tip can reach into the most recessed areas of electronic assemblies.

  • Sub-mm detection
  • Deep-reach capability
90° Beam

Side-View Series

Utilizes a precision 90-degree mirror or bent fiber to detect targets parallel to the mounting surface in low-profile slots.

  • Ultra-low height
  • Perpendicular sensing
2mm Height

Flat-Type Heads

Specially engineered for extremely narrow vertical gaps. Perfect for conveyor side-rails or under-wafer detection in labs.

  • Paper-thin design
  • Large mounting area
11~50mm Area

Area Scanning

Multiple fiber cores arranged in a line to create a sensing curtain. Ideal for irregular objects or jittering targets on lines.

  • Positional tolerance
  • Uninterrupted signal

Industrial Resilience

Reliability Where Others Fail

Standard fibers melt or corrode in harsh conditions. XSZ specialty cables are engineered with advanced materials to withstand thermal shock, chemical exposure, and vacuum environments.

High-Temperature Ready

Stainless steel (SUS) jackets and specialized cladding allow for continuous operation from -40°C up to +350°C.

Chemical & Oil Resistance

Fluororesin (PFA/Teflon) outer jackets provide an impenetrable barrier against acids, alkaline solutions, and industrial oils.

Vacuum Compatibility

Low-outgassing construction designed specifically for semiconductor wafer handling in precision vacuum chambers.

Optical Enhancement

Focusing Power for Extreme Precision

Standard fiber beams diverge over distance. Our precision-ground lenses allow you to reshape the light—either focusing it into a micro-spot for tiny parts or collimating it for long-range detection.

Micro-Spot Focusing

Achieve spot diameters as small as ø0.1mm. Ideal for detecting IC pins, needle tips, or micro-cracks on PCBs.

Extended Sensing Range

Increase detection distance by up to 5x compared to standard fibers, perfect for large-scale conveyor gaps.

90° Side-View Conversion

Snap-on side-view lenses allow for periscope-style sensing in narrow gaps without bending the fiber cable itself.
